The Atlas Kasbah Ecolodge in Morocco is the first eco-friendly accommodation in the Argan Biosphere Reserve, a Unesco World Heritage. It is located in the High Atlas Mountains yet only 20 minutes from the beautiful beaches of Agadir.
Opened in 2009, the Atlas Kasbah Ecolodge was granted both the prestigious Responsible Tourism Award from the Ministry of Tourism of Morocco and the international Green Key Ecolabel from King Mohamed VI Foundation for the Environment. In 2011, it was recognized as 1 of 6 projects in the world by the International Network of Responsible Tourism and was awarded the ALM Ecology Trophy the same year.
Your stay here is as much about your daily activities as about your accommodations. The lodge is close enough to hills and mountains to make hikes a splendid option, and close enough to the beach to enjoy some world-class surfing! Classes on permaculture in the morning, cooking classes in the lodge's sustainable kitchen in the afternoon, and stargazing at night are all available to guests.
The lodge's initiatives for sustainability include water conservation efforts, using renewable energy to heat its rooms during the winter, employing and supporting local community members, purchasing local products, and educating its guests about all of these initiatives.

General Information
- Atlas Kasbah features 8 rooms and three suites, all of which are bright, spacious and decorated in a traditional style, that combine Berber and European influences.
- Price includes breakfast, all other meals are available at 14 euros/adult and 9 euros/child.
- Airport pick up and drop off is available.
